From 3afc75132aa3a7d3cae911ae5e7166383b9ee4ba Mon Sep 17 00:00:00 2001 From: K Jonathan Harker Date: Fri, 27 Jun 2014 15:19:01 -0700 Subject: [PATCH] Revert "Downgrade puppetlabs-apache to version 0.0.4." This reverts commit 7b9ea298cf4ae941af74381925b17a4b29337eb9. Upgrading puppetlabs-apache to version 0.4.0 will give us important variables in apache::params (specifically $conf_dir and $vdir) which will allow us to modify the cgit module to run on both Debuntu and RHEL systems -- which is useful because test.sh should be testing all modules on both systems. Of the two issues that 7b9ea298 addresses, I believe that our Oneiric hosts have all gone the way of the dinosaur and we can work around the docroot check by replacing 'MEANINGLESS ARGUMENT' with '/tmp/meaningless_docroot'. Conflicts: install_modules.sh Change-Id: I7c08f85db6810ab28fa044f1923833359271e8ec --- install_modules.sh | 2 +- modules/cgit/manifests/init.pp | 2 +- modules/etherpad_lite/manifests/apache.pp | 2 +- modules/gerrit/manifests/init.pp | 2 +- modules/jenkins/manifests/master.pp | 2 +- modules/logstash/manifests/web.pp | 2 +- modules/mediawiki/manifests/init.pp | 2 +- modules/storyboard/manifests/init.pp | 2 +- modules/zuul/manifests/init.pp | 2 +- 9 files changed, 9 insertions(+), 9 deletions(-) diff --git a/install_modules.sh b/install_modules.sh index 8bd527de0b..1e09f22c16 100755 --- a/install_modules.sh +++ b/install_modules.sh @@ -41,7 +41,7 @@ MODULES["puppetlabs-ntp"]="0.2.0" # licensed MODULES["openstackci-vcsrepo"]="0.0.8" -MODULES["puppetlabs-apache"]="0.0.4" +MODULES["puppetlabs-apache"]="0.4.0" MODULES["puppetlabs-apt"]="1.1.0" MODULES["puppetlabs-haproxy"]="0.4.1" MODULES["puppetlabs-mysql"]="0.6.1" diff --git a/modules/cgit/manifests/init.pp b/modules/cgit/manifests/init.pp index 6cd0ec9599..ccd002e38a 100644 --- a/modules/cgit/manifests/init.pp +++ b/modules/cgit/manifests/init.pp @@ -86,7 +86,7 @@ class cgit( apache::vhost { $vhost_name: port => $https_port, serveraliases => $serveraliases,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=> 'cgit/git.vhost.erb', ssl => true, diff --git a/modules/etherpad_lite/manifests/apache.pp b/modules/etherpad_lite/manifests/apache.pp index 93287b0adf..26eaa20365 100644 --- a/modules/etherpad_lite/manifests/apache.pp +++ b/modules/etherpad_lite/manifests/apache.pp @@ -17,7 +17,7 @@ class etherpad_lite::apache ( include apache apache::vhost { $vhost_name: port => 443,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=> 'etherpad_lite/etherpadlite.vhost.erb', ssl => true, diff --git a/modules/gerrit/manifests/init.pp b/modules/gerrit/manifests/init.pp index 900c4525d3..c9d6b51c68 100644 --- a/modules/gerrit/manifests/init.pp +++ b/modules/gerrit/manifests/init.pp @@ -351,7 +351,7 @@ class gerrit( # - $robots_txt_source apache::vhost { $vhost_name: port => 443,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=> 'gerrit/gerrit.vhost.erb', ssl => true, diff --git a/modules/jenkins/manifests/master.pp b/modules/jenkins/manifests/master.pp index 13e0ad5817..b0ed0585dc 100644 --- a/modules/jenkins/manifests/master.pp +++ b/modules/jenkins/manifests/master.pp @@ -45,7 +45,7 @@ class jenkins::master( apache::vhost { $vhost_name: port => 443,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=> 'jenkins/jenkins.vhost.erb', ssl => true, diff --git a/modules/logstash/manifests/web.pp b/modules/logstash/manifests/web.pp index 9919301f9a..c1cb3781fb 100644 --- a/modules/logstash/manifests/web.pp +++ b/modules/logstash/manifests/web.pp @@ -69,7 +69,7 @@ class logstash::web ( apache::vhost { $vhost_name: port => 80,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=> $vhost, } diff --git a/modules/mediawiki/manifests/init.pp b/modules/mediawiki/manifests/init.pp index 76ef75785b..130e2d4c56 100644 --- a/modules/mediawiki/manifests/init.pp +++ b/modules/mediawiki/manifests/init.pp @@ -56,7 +56,7 @@ class mediawiki( apache::vhost { $site_hostname: port => 443,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=> 'mediawiki/apache/mediawiki.erb', ssl => true, diff --git a/modules/storyboard/manifests/init.pp b/modules/storyboard/manifests/init.pp index c492a00389..1c93a8ed75 100644 --- a/modules/storyboard/manifests/init.pp +++ b/modules/storyboard/manifests/init.pp @@ -195,7 +195,7 @@ class storyboard ( apache::vhost { $vhost_name: port => 80,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=> 'storyboard/storyboard.vhost.erb', require => Package['libapache2-mod-wsgi'], diff --git a/modules/zuul/manifests/init.pp b/modules/zuul/manifests/init.pp index b61e799e18..b4e2ff1254 100644 --- a/modules/zuul/manifests/init.pp +++ b/modules/zuul/manifests/init.pp @@ -300,7 +300,7 @@ class zuul ( apache::vhost { $vhost_name: port => 443, - docroot => 'MEANINGLESS ARGUMENT', + docroot => '/tmp/meaningless_docroot', priority => '50', template => 'zuul/zuul.vhost.erb', }